Latest Patents
Wiese holds a patent for a technology titled "Inferring placement of mobile electronic devices." This invention introduces a 'Placement Detector' that enables handheld or mobile electronic devices, such as phones, media players, and tablets, to determine their current position or placement. The placement inference is achieved by evaluating one or more sensors associated with the device against trained probabilistic models. This technology can infer whether the device is in a user's pocket, purse, or in various other locations, facilitating automated user-device interactions.
